Healthy Habits Charades
Here's What To Do
1
With your family, play “healthy habits charades” by acting out different healthy habits while others take turns guessing.
2
Here are some suggestions
- Brush teeth
- Wash hands
- Cough or sneeze into an elbow
- Going for a walk
3
See how many different healthy habits your child can recognize or act out. Keep adding more each time that you play!
Put PEER Into Action
P
Pause:
- Do a quick wiggle/jiggle dance before you get started!
E
Engage:
- “Let’s play charades and act out healthy habits. We’ll take turns acting while the others guess.”
- “How many different healthy habits do you think we can come up with today? Can you think of more than three?”
E
Encourage:
- Give your child clues to help them guess.
- Before the game starts, help them to brainstorm some things they can choose to act out when it’s their turn.
R
Reflect:
- “What can we do to help us stay healthy?”
Not quite ready?
Review the actions and healthy habits first before playing the game.
Ready for more?
After guessing, your child can explain why that healthy habit is important and when they might do that action.
As your child masters this skill...
They will demonstrate healthy habits.
